How do you lose fat?

Posted Aug 26 2008 4:25pm

In a nutshell, it's a simple law of energy intake and expenditure. Eating more than you are using means you gain weight. Burning more than your eating means you lose weight... Unfortunately the real outworking of this is not so simple. Losing fat (for most people) is hard -- get used to the idea then you won't struggle so much with disappointment.

There are 5 principles to keep in mind - Diet (Nutrition), Cardio (Exercise), Dedication (Consistency), Goals, Weight training. It is possible to lose fat with correct diet alone (for some people) - but the best chance of success will be to apply all these principles. Even the perfect diet plan can fail if you cannot stick to it.
